Body

Education

Educated at Blaise Pascal University (Clermont II)[9], a university in France[26], in France[27], founded in 1976[28], headquartered in Clermont-Ferrand[29] and University of Adelaide[10], a public university[30], in Australia[31], founded in 1874[32], headquartered in Mitchell Building[33].

Career and Affiliations

Charles I. White's professions included researcher[2]. Employers include National Center for Scientific Research[3], a French public establishment of a scientific and technological character[34], in France[35], founded in 1939[36], headquartered in Paris[37]; Curie Institute[7], a nonprofit organization[38], in France[39], founded in 1920[40], headquartered in Paris[41]; and Brandeis University[42], a university[43], in United States[44], founded in 1948[45], headquartered in Waltham[46]. He supervised Jean-Yves Bleuyard as a doctoral student[13].
